Der Heilige im Gehäuse: Die Grabstätte des heiligen Bernhardin in L’Aquila im Kontext der Heiligenverehrung des 15. und frühen 16. Jahrhunderts

The Franciscan preacher Bernardino of Siena (can. 1450) is one of the most important saints of the 15th century. His funerary monument in S. Bernardino, L'Aquila, is extraordinary in formal terms and at the same time an example of new visual strategies in saints’ cults at the beginning of the early modern period. in 1505 the free-standing and richly decorated mausoleum was designed by the Aquilano sculptor Silvestro di Giacomo. Its large openings give insight into the vaulted interior and the undivided saint’s body. This study analyses Bernardino's sepulchre and burial church comprehensively regarding their typological, devotional, civic and urbanistic significance.
